I had gyno surgery just over 1 month now. The lump in my left side was somewhat of a disc in shape and about an inch in diameter and 3/8" thick. It was not fatty tissue but a swolen gland with barely detectable glandular tubing? (forgive me if my anatomical description is rusty) running from my armpit to the gland located directly underneath the nipple. The right side was the same only the swolen gland was smaller in size (3/4" diameter and ~ 3/16" in diameter). The glands seemed to increase while on cycle and decrease when off. Although, the net result ended up being larger each cycle. I had a plastic surgeon agree to remove them for $800; therefore I decided to proceed with the surgery.
I was only "off" about two weeks from test, anavar, winny usage when I had the surgery. I regret not waiting a little longer now. Two days after surgery I began to bleed subcutaneously. This bleeding continued on both sides to the point of about 40ml of blood on the left side and about 60ml on the right side. I was black and blue all across my chest and down my sides.
I would advise of two things to anyone who has this surgery:
1) Wait longer than I did (2 weeks) after cycle to have the surgery done because of bleeding worse while "on"
2) Kepp the ACE bandage on for at least a week (except only while showering) **Following RICE (Rest, Ice, Compression, Elevation) would be good** I took it off after two days and it happened overnight while I was asleep. I believe it could have been prevented probably by simply keeping the ACE bandage on longer.
The blood was drained 2-3 times by my doctor and I even drained it a couple of times myself. The left side is about 99% at theis point and the right side abou 85% recovered. I still have about 5-6ml clotted blood in right side.
